Palladium(II)/Lewis Acid Synergistically Catalyzed Allylic C–H Olefination

Abstract
The first allylic C-H olefination with α-diazo esters synergistically catalyzed by a palladium(II) complex and (salen)CrCl has been established to directly generate conjugated polyene derivatives in moderate to high yields and with excellent stereoselectivities.
